Good Morning Britain star Sean Fletcher has taken to social media to share the heartbreaking news that his family suffered a tragic loss whilst he was working away from home when his dog Meg was tragically killed in a road accident after escaping the house.The 48-year-old television presenter detailed on his Instagram page that he found out shortly before doing a live show the same evening and explained losing his pet pooch has been one of the most challenging things he’s gone through.Sean, who also shares two children with his wife Luned Tonderai, praised the support of his ITV colleagues who rallied around him following the news, as he put on a brave front and continued to work despite his heartbreak."I am heartbroken.

My lovely dog #Meg got out of our house, we think chasing a fox. She was hit by a car and died. We are all totally devastated," Sean wrote alongside a video clip of the two together and pictures of his dog Meg."She had been moved from the side of the road and placed by a tree with a small blanket covering her.

Thanks to the person who did that. I don’t know who you are but you need to know that what you did made it easier for my wife and children when they found her."The TV presenter added: "I spent so much time with Meg as I work from home a lot.

She often sat alongside me or on my feet when I worked. She was so loving and was always up for a cuddle, or a cwtch as we say in welsh.
